Begbies Traynor Group (LSE:BEG) Business Description

Begbies Traynor Group PLC is a professional services consultancy. It provides insolvency, restructuring and consultancy services to businesses, professional advisors, and financial institutions. It provides professional services, such as business rescue options, advisory options, forensic accounting and investigations, corporate and commercial finance, personal insolvency solutions and services to banking, legal, and accounting sectors. The company is managed as two operating segments: insolvency and advisory services, and property advisory and transactional services. The group generates the majority of its revenue from insolvency and advisory services. The group's principal operations and markets are in the UK.
